Trustee-to-trustee transfers are certainly not taxable in the time of your transfer, given that there is no distribution to your account owner and they are exempt from a person-rollover-for each-year rule for IRA to IRA rollovers, since they aren't considered rollovers.

If you don’t roll over your payment, It's going to be taxable (in addition to qualified Roth distributions and any amounts currently taxed) and You might also be subject to additional tax Unless of course you’re qualified for find out among the list of exceptions to the 10% added tax on early distributions.

This is simply because a Roth IRA is actually a post-tax account during which you pay out taxes about the money before you decide to lead compared to when you begin taking withdrawals in retirement. The profit is that if you withdraw the money in retirement, you received’t have to pay for taxes to the qualified distributions

Distributions which might be rolled over are identified as "qualified rollover distributions." Needless to say, to obtain a distribution from a retirement plan, you have to meet the plan’s disorders for your distribution, for example termination of employment.

There are two means you'll be able to shift assets involving IRAs. 1 process is actually a trustee-to-trustee transfer. Transfers will have to arise between precisely the same type of IRAs and are not reported for the IRS. The 2nd way to move funds from one particular IRA to another is thru a rollover.
